Bon Manger Catering was developed to be a catering business focused on bringing clients an experience that exceeds their expectations. Recipes that have grown from southern Louisiana traditions are a fusion of Creole and American styles. A full service organization, we have the ability to provide event planning services, catering services and full wait staff options to our clients. A vast array of

linen and decor stored at our facility ensures we meet your event's every creative need. The creativity begins within your imagination and we aid its growth into an excetional event.

BON Manger Catering was humbled and honored to cater for the incredible Stanley Moore Sr., a man whose groundbreaking work has left an indelible mark on our nation.

Stanley’s distinguished career as a Senior Advisor for Partnership Development at the U.S. Census Bureau solidified his status as a true hidden figure. His visionary leadership was instrumental in advising bureau leadership and spearheading the creation of the revolutionary TIGER system—the very technology that laid the foundation for today’s modern GPS.

Throughout his remarkable journey, Stanley was recognized with the U.S. Department of Commerce’s Gold, Silver, and Bronze Medals, and in a testament to his enduring impact, a street now proudly bears his name: Stanley D. Moore Way.

His legacy is one of excellence, innovation, and service, inspiring generations to dream bigger and do greater.

Did you know…

Nat King Cole was an enormously popular crooner, earning $4,500 a week in Las Vegas in 1956. He headlined at the whites-only Thunderbird Hotel, where he wasn't allowed to venture beyond the showroom and the cook's resting area behind the kitchen. Cole's road manager was given a room in the hotel because he was white, but the high-paid feature attraction had to find other accommodations. He regularly stayed in a rooming house on the West Side.
Frank Sinatra was a great fan of Cole's. While performing at the Sands, Sinatra noticed that Cole almost always ate his dinner alone in his dressing room. Sinatra asked his valet, a black man named George, to find out why. George explained the facts to Frank. "Coloreds aren't allowed in the dining room at the Sands."

Sinatra was enraged. He told the maitre d' and the waitresses that if it ever happened again, he'd see that everyone was fired.
The next night, Sinatra invited Cole to dinner, making his guest the first black man to sit down and eat in the the Garden Room at the Sands.
